SITAN: Services for Fault-Tolerant Ad Hoc Networks with Unknown Participants

04/24/2018
by   David R. Matos, et al.
0

The evolution of mobile devices with various capabilities (e.g., smartphones and tablets), together with their ability to collaborate in impromptu ad hoc networks, opens new opportunities for the design of innovative distributed applications. The development of these applications needs to address several difficulties, such as the unreliability of the network, the imprecise set of participants, or the presence of malicious nodes. In this paper we describe a middleware, called SITAN, that offers a number of communication, group membership and coordination services specially conceived for these settings. These services are implemented by a stack of Byzantine fault-tolerant protocols, enabling applications that are built on top of them to operate correctly despite the uncertainty of the environment. The protocol stack was implemented in Android and NS-3, which allowed the experimentation in representative scenarios. Overall, the results show that the protocols are able to finish their execution within a small time window, which is acceptable for various kinds of applications.

READ FULL TEXT

page 1

page 2

page 3

page 4

research
05/29/2023

On the Minimal Knowledge Required for Solving Stellar Consensus

Byzantine Consensus is fundamental for building consistent and fault-tol...
research
04/06/2018

Lightweight Mobile Ad-hoc Network Routing Protocols for Smartphones

Mobile Ad-hoc Network (MANET) is one of the promising wireless networkin...
research
06/04/2020

Middleware implementation in MANET of Android Devices

The android based smart devices are extremely powerful in our everyday l...
research
11/01/2022

Invited Paper: Fault-tolerant and Expressive Cross-Chain Swaps

Cross-chain swaps enable exchange of different assets that reside on dif...
research
03/03/2019

Socially-Aware Congestion Control in Ad-Hoc Networks: Current Status and The Way Forward

Ad-hoc social networks (ASNETs) represent a special type of traditional ...
research
06/19/2022

Vehicle-to-Vehicle Charging Coordination over Information Centric Networking

Cities around the world are increasingly promoting electric vehicles (EV...
research
01/12/2021

Towards a Performance Model for Byzantine Fault Tolerant (Storage) Services

Byzantine fault-tolerant systems have been researched for more than four...

Please sign up or login with your details

Forgot password? Click here to reset